<description>The New Republic has unearthed Ron Paul&apos;s old newsletters--Ron Paul&apos;s Freedom Report, Ron Paul Political Report, The Ron Paul Survival Report--which the candidate himself has refused to release. They&apos;re not pretty. What they reveal are decades worth of obsession with conspiracies, sympathy for the right-wing militia movement, and deeply held bigotry against blacks, Jews, and gays. In short, they suggest that Ron Paul is not the plain-speaking antiwar activist his supporters believe they are backing--but rather a member in good standing of some of the oldest and ugliest traditions in American politics. Traditions like this: Martin Luther King Jr. earned...</description>

<description><![CDATA[<p>Are you going to post his response?  (or would that be to fair and balanced?)</p>

<p>January 8, 2008 5:28 am EST </p>

<p>ARLINGTON, VIRGINIA – In response to an article published by The New Republic, Ron Paul issued the following statement: </p>

<p>“The quotations in The New Republic article are not mine and do not represent what I believe or have ever believed.  I have never uttered such words and denounce such small-minded thoughts. </p>

<p>“In fact, I have always agreed with Martin Luther King, Jr. that we should only be concerned with the content of a person's character, not the color of their skin.  As I stated on the floor of the U.S. House on April 20, 1999:  ‘I rise in great respect for the courage and high ideals of Rosa Parks who stood steadfastly for the rights of individuals against unjust laws and oppressive governmental policies.’ </p>

<p>“This story is old news and has been rehashed for over a decade.  It's once again being resurrected for obvious political reasons on the day of the New Hampshire primary. </p>

<p>“When I was out of Congress and practicing medicine full-time, a newsletter was published under my name that I did not edit.  Several writers contributed to the product.   For over a decade, I have publically taken moral responsibility for not paying closer attention to what went out under my name.”<br />
-Ron Paul</p>]]></description>
